Computational Modeling of Rhythmic Expectations: Perspectives, Pitfalls, and Prospects

Abstract

Rhythmic structure enables precise temporal expectations that are essential to human communication, including speech and music. Computational models have been developed to account for how humans perceive, produce, and learn rhythmic sequences.
